How does a leaking turbo affect engine performance

Hey all,
Upon nearing completion of my head gasket job I've begun re-thinking things I've found during the teardown. My reason for doing the HG was that I was having big time pressure in my cooling system and I spied coolant in the combustion chamber on top of the pistons. With this, I only showed very light traces of any white smoke.
During teardown I found play in my turbo when I put fingers on each side and wiggle up and down. As far as the car ran, I would never expect any turbo issues - ran great - no oil smoke, etc.
My question is: can an internally leaking turbo pass either coolant or oil back to the intake and not just to the exhaust as you most commonly expect? I'm wondering if any of the coolant I found actually passed from the turbo to the intake and where I found it in the combustion area? The turbo intercooler pipes definitley have oily residue, but I'm not certain how common that is.
I just don't know turbos enough to guess how any of it's symptoms can imitate engine issues. I'm hoping after all this work that I don't end up in a similar situation.
Any comments? Thanks in advance, Steve
